Erin Brockovich first gained widespread recognition in the late 1990s after her relentless efforts helped expose a major environmental scandal involving Pacific Gas and Electric Company (PG&E). With no formal legal training, she worked as a legal clerk at a small law firm, where she uncovered evidence that PG&E had contaminated the water supply in Hinkley, California, leading to severe health issues for residents. Her tenacity and grassroots approach were instrumental in securing a historic $333 million settlement for the affected families, a case that later inspired the 2000 film *Erin Brockovich*, starring Julia Roberts.
Before the case, Brockovich was a single mother struggling to make ends meet, but her sharp investigative skills and determination propelled her into the spotlight. The success of the Hinkley case not only made her a household name but also launched her career as an environmental activist and consumer advocate. She leveraged her newfound fame to take on other corporate misconduct cases, becoming a symbol of grassroots justice and empowering others to fight for their rights. The film further cemented her legacy, turning her into a pop culture icon and inspiring countless individuals to pursue activism.

Career
Erin Brockovich rose to fame as a legal clerk whose research helped win a $333 million settlement against Pacific Gas & Electric. Though not a lawyer, her tenacity made her a symbol of grassroots activism. She later became a consultant for environmental lawsuits and a motivational speaker. Her story was immortalized in the Oscar-winning film Erin Brockovich, further elevating her public profile.
Other Ventures
Beyond legal work, Brockovich hosts podcasts like Superman’s Not Coming, focusing on environmental justice. She’s authored books and appeared in TV shows, including reality competitions. Brockovich also collaborates with law firms on contamination cases and advocates for clean water initiatives. Her brand extends into media, where she educates audiences on corporate accountability and public health.

Did Erin Brockovich Receive a Settlement from PG&E?
Yes, Brockovich played a key role in securing a $333 million settlement for the residents of Hinkley, California, in the PG&E case. However, she did not receive a direct payout from the settlement but earned a percentage as a legal consultant.
What Does Erin Brockovich Do Now?
Brockovich continues to work as an environmental activist, legal consultant, and public speaker. She also runs her own consulting firm and appears in documentaries and TV shows.
Is Erin Brockovich a Lawyer?
No, Erin Brockovich is not a licensed attorney. She worked as a legal clerk and researcher, using her investigative skills to assist in high-profile environmental cases.

Has Erin Brockovich Written Any Books?
Yes, she co-authored the book Take It from Me: Life’s a Struggle but You Can Win and has contributed to other publications on environmental issues.
What Is Erin Brockovich’s Consulting Firm?
Brockovich runs a consulting firm called Brockovich Research & Consulting, where she assists communities and law firms in environmental litigation cases.
